Iowa City, IA -

A cop in Iowa City says he was quite surprised by what happened on a recent traffic stop in the city. A van goes racing by the officer at a high rate of speed, but it turns out they had a good reason. The woman was in the middle of delivering a baby. Iowa City Police officer Kevin Wolfe was on patrol and stopped the couple, not knowing of course what was going on inside the van and by the time Wolfe got over to the passenger side, the baby was delivered. Mom, and baby are both doing fine and Wolfe says he will always remember the story and has a great tale to tell.
